BJ07 JCV is a 2007 Jaguar S-type in Silver with a 2,967cc petrol engine. This vehicle has been through 25 MOT tests with a personal pass rate of 60%.
Across all 2007 Jaguar S-type models, the average MOT pass rate is 77.8% with a typical mileage of 68,411 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Jaguar S-type f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 43,168 recorded failures. If you're considering buying BJ07 JCV, it's worth having these areas checked by a mechanic before committing.
The Jaguar S-type typically stays on UK roads for around 27 years. At 19 years old, this Jaguar S-type is well into its expected lifespan but still has years ahead.
